Transaction fb4fbda6db88565f4ae42cd1be293ca79675f2a23840407349d4089d95702803

block
36a6624fa60a1d1e7cde26e37aaee0008aba3ffd379c44db12e3836e32113e6c

1 Input

15 Outputs